JJ Gabriel and Albert Mills up for U18 Premier League award
The Premier League has announced the nominees for their U18 annual awards, with two United players featuring in the Player of the Year category.
JJ Gabriel and Albert Mills have been nominated for Player of the Year, having both impressed throughout the season. Perhaps the most intriguing fact is that Gabriel is still only 15 years old, as it’s proof that he is playing at a higher level than most kids his age.
Eight young players were nominated and selected by the Premier League Football Development Panel, who will decide the winner to be announced at the Premier League Youth Development Conference on Tuesday, 12 May.
Full list of nominees:
- Mathis Eboue (Chelsea)
- Chizaram Ezewata (Chelsea)
- JJ Gabriel (Manchester United)
- Teddie Lamb (Man City)
- Albert Mills (Manchester United)
- Joe Roberts (Middlesbrough)
- Joshua Sonni-Lambie (Liverpool)
- Tyler Tingey (Tottenham)

JJ Gabriel and Albert Mills stats in the U18 Premier League this season
Gabriel has been tipped for a future place in United’s first team, so there is already plenty of excitement surrounding the youngster.
With good reason, too.
Gabriel has scored 20 goals in just 21 league appearances for United’s under-18s this season.
Meanwhile, Mills has been a rock at the back in a defence that has conceded the fewest goals in the league.
Both players have trained with United’s first team this season.
